This document summarizes the status of Members of Parliament Local Area Development Scheme (MPLADS) funds for Haryana State's 17th Lok Sabha, as of July 23, 2025. According to the Ministry of Statistics and Programme Implementation, all MPLADS funds have been released to Members of Parliament (MPs) from all Lok Sabha Constituencies of Haryana, with the exception of Ambala.
Specifically, while the entitled amount for each of the following constituencies—Rohtak, Faridabad, Karnal, Hisar, Gurgaon, Kurukshetra, Sonipat, Sirsa (SC), and Bhiwani-Mahendragarh—was ₹17.00 crore, the released amount was also ₹17.00 crore for each.
For Ambala (SC), out of an entitlement of ₹12.00 crore, ₹7.00 crore was released, leaving a pending amount of ₹5.00 crore. The non-release of the ₹5.00 crore for the year 2022-23 was due to the non-submission of required documentation from the Nodal District, in accordance with MPLADS guidelines. The MP representing Ambala in the 17th Lok Sabha passed away on May 18, 2023, and the entitlement for the year 2023-24 is not applicable, as per Para 10.4.3 of MPLADS Guidelines.
The process for transferring uncommitted balances to the account of the sitting MP of the 18th Lok Sabha on the eSAKSHI portal is governed by para 10.5.1 of the MPLADS guidelines and is contingent upon the submission of a No Objection Certificate (NOC) from the concerned Nodal District Authority.

UNUTILISED MPLADS FUNDS
489. SHRI VARUN CHAUDHRY:
Will the Minister of STATISTICS AND PROGRAMME
IMPLEMENTATION be pleased to state:
(a) whether the Government has released Members of Parliament
Local Area Development Scheme (MPLADS) funds of the Members of
Parliament from Haryana State for 17th Lok Sabha;
(b) if so, the details thereof including pendency if any, Lok Sabha
Constituency-wise; and
(c) the details of time frame by which the unutilised and unreleased
funds will be allocated to the Members of Parliament from Haryana
State of 18th Lok Sabha?
ANSWER
MINISTER OF STATE (INDEPENDENT CHARGE) OF THE MINISTRY OF
STATISTICS AND PROGRAMME IMPLEMENTATION, MINISTER OF
STATE (INDEPENDENT CHARGE) OF THE MINISTRY OF PLANNING
AND MINISTER OF STATE IN THE MINISTRY OF CULTURE (RAO
INDERJIT SINGH)
(a) & (b) The Ministry has fully released MPLADS funds of Members of
Parliament from all the Lok Sabha Constituencies of Haryana State
except Ambala for 17th Lok Sabha. The entitlement for the year 2022-
23 against the 17th Lok Sabha MP from Ambala constituency could
not be released due to non-submission of requisite documents from
the Nodal District as per the MPLADS Guidelines. The details are
enclosed in Annexure.(c) The process of transferring uncommitted balances to the account
of the sitting Member of Parliament (MP) of the 18th Lok Sabha on the
e-SAKSHI portal is governed by the provisions outlined in para 10.5.1
of the MPLADS guidelines. This transfer is subject to the submission
of a No Objection Certificate (NOC) from the concerned Nodal District
Authority.

MPLADS fund entitlement and release status for the Lok Sabha
Constituencies in Haryana for the 17th Lok Sabha
Pending
Fund for
Entitlement release release
Sl.No Constituency (Rs.Crore) (Rs.Crore) (Rs.crore)
1 Rohtak 17.00 17.00 -
2 Faridabad 17.00 17.00 -
3 Karnal 17.00 17.00 -
4 Hisar 17.00 17.00 -
5 Gurgaon 17.00 17.00 -
6 Kurukshetra 17.00 17.00 -
7 Sonipat 17.00 17.00 -
8 Sirsa(SC) 17.00 17.00 -
9 Bhiwani-Mahendragarh 17.00 17.00 -
10 Ambala(SC) 12.00 7.00 5.00
Note 1: The Hon'ble MP representing Ambala Constituency in 17th
Lok Sabha expired on 18th May 2023. The entitlement for the year
2023-24 is not applicable as per Para 10.4.3 of MPLADS
Guidelines
Note 2: Rs.5.00 crore for the year 2022-23 could not be released
due to non-receipt of requisite documents from the Nodal District
as per the MPLADS Guidelines
